Python DirectadminA python implementation of Directadmin's Web API IntroductionThe aim of this project is to provide a simple and clean implementation of Directadmin's Web API for Python developers. Directadmin (http://www.directadmin.com) is a popular web control panel. It provides an HTTP API which python-directadmin intends to implement, to help python developers interact with the control panel. InstallSince version 0.3 python-directadmin comes with an installer script which uses distutils. To install, just run: python setup.py install ExamplesList all users import directadmin
api = directadmin.Api("admin", "password", "hostname.com", 2222)
print api.list_all_users()Connect using HTTPS and list all users import directadmin
api = directadmin.Api("admin", \
"password", \
"hostname.com", \
2222, \
True)
print api.list_all_users()Create an EndUser (regular user) import directadmin
api = directadmin.Api("admin", "password", "hostname.com")
user = EndUser('username', \
'email@domain.com', \
'userpassword', \
'domain.com', \
'service_package_1', \
'1.2.3.4')
if api.create_user(user, True):
print "User %s successfuly created" % user['username']
else:
print "Failed to create user"ScriptsWithin the source code of this project you will find some sample scripts meant to explain how to use the API while performing some basic administrative tasks.
